REPORT: Clark, Hawks agreement on hold

Friday, May 10, 2024
Olgun Uluc has reported the Illawarra Hawks and Gary Clark are yet to agree to a deal for NBL25.
The Illawarra Hawks have locked away the services of Tyler Harvey for another three seasons, but ESPN’s Olgun Uluc has reported the club is struggling to make ground on a deal to bring Gary Clark back to Wollongong for NBL25.
Clark took the NBL by storm in his debut campaign in the competition. The former Houston Rocket established himself as one of the most dangerous offensive weapons in the competition ,and was named to the All-NBL First Team en route to a Playoff defeat to Melbourne.
Head coach Justin Tatum has been adamant he wants to bring as much of last season’s group back to the club for NBL25, but news of the contract standoff with Clark has come just days after Hawks General Manager Mat Campbell stated Justin Robinson would not be returning next season.
“I’m intrigued to see if they’re going to be able to get over the line with Gary Clark,” Uluc said on The Marketplace.
“As of now there is no agreement, the money that is being asked for is very high.
“The Illawarra Hawks have a directive every season to stay under the cap, and that’s very tough to do when you have high-money imports because there are no mechanisms to reduce the cap spend on those guys.
“Whether they are able to get that over the line is the next big thing. Their bench is sorted, their local core is locked in, it’s the same one as last season which I think is really solid.
“Whether they can get that high-level import, the guy who’s the alpha to Tyler Harvey, we’ll have to wait and see.”
